A sharpening stone grinds away metal to create a new edge on a dull knife. A honing stone realigns an existing edge for daily maintenance without removing steel.
Choosing the right honing stone depends on your goal. Use coarse grits (<1000) for repairs, medium (1000-3000) for sharpening, and fine grits (4000+) for polishing.
